What Is It You’re Asking Me For?

- not to listen to you any longer
to touch in the palm of your heart
the candle,

not to burn you out,
out of us two,
‘til reaching the end of its wax

to stop inviting you
always falling deeper
through the wasp waist
of all my dying dreams…

to stop waking you up,
alive
stretched out
over the same old, narrowed limits
beyond the window

to forget
that within this wound,
of a shadow
lied down in its tomb,
your silent angel
keeps on breathin

ask her to stop
the loneliness of her mourning

to stop waiting for you!

as your eyes
cannot see wings any longer
and your lips
can’t ever kiss again
the tears of a virgin…
